Regular Inspection and Pumping

Usually, a home sewage tank should be professionally examined on a regular basis, typically every 3 to 5 years by skilled professionals. During this inspection, the expert inspectors will check for leaks, inspect the top and base of your waste tank, analyze the scum and sludge layers in your tank, and perform skilled pumping of your waste tank.

Efficient Use Of Water

The lower the amount of water in a residence results in reduced water entering the septic tank. Toilet usage makes up about 25% to 30% of water use within the residential property. An optimal method to reduce water usage in the restroom involves replacing current fixtures with low-flow ones, employing fewer gallons of water for each flushing.

High Efficiency Shower Heads

The water utilized when showering is also sent to the septic tank. To minimize this, a prudent step involves using low-flow shower appliances, crafted to decrease water use.

Proper Disposal of Waste

Numerous folks possess the unfortunate practice of dealing with the toilet as if it were a waste receptacle. Nonetheless, practicing this behavior inevitably septic system obstructions. So, homeowners must ensure that all occupants in the home disposes of refuse appropriately and doesn't flush it down the toilet.

Winter

Taking care of septic systems during the winter can pose substantial hurdles, given the freezing temperatures. That's why, it's advisable to start preparing for cold weather in advance, preferably in the fall.

The crucial attention you can offer your sewage system during winter includes regularly inspecting the four common areas where septic systems are prone to freezing, aiming to prevent this potential issue. These locations are:

  • The pipeline leading from the tank in your residence
  • The tube that goes to the area designated for soil treatment
  • The designated soil treatment zone
  • In addition to the septic tank itself

Types Of Septic Tank Systems Available

During the process of septic tank installation, skilled technicians consider various elements into account, including but not limited to the size of the property, weather patterns, climatic conditions of the area, nature of the soil, and so forth.

These elements play a role in determining the appropriate variety of septic tank system to be. Below are the various types of septic tank systems ready for installation at DJ Plumbing Septic Tank Services:

Conventional Tank System

Commonly described as a gravity-fed septic system, this kind of septic system is the most widely used and the simplest to set up and keep in good condition. This septic tank system doesn't demand any extra electrical or technological work. Instead, it relies exclusively on the force of gravity.

Chamber Septic Tank System

Commonly known as the pressure distribution septic system, features drain chambers typically constructed from high-density polyethylene plastic. Nevertheless, it's worth noting that other materials can also be used for these chambers.

During the previous 30-year period, this variety of septic tank system has gained considerable recognition, primarily due to its cost-effectiveness and straightforward setup. Caring for it is akin to a similar process to the conventional a standard septic tank system.

Mound Septic Tank System

This septic tank system is employed for buildings situated on thin soil or in close proximity to surface bedrock. This type of septic system involves creating a constructed mound consisting of distinct layers of soil, gravel, and sand as the drainfield.

In contrast to standard septic tank system, this type of septic tank system utilizes electrical energy, and it also demands periodic maintenance and examinations, unlike the typical septic tank system, which is considerably easier to manage.

Aerobic Treatment Unit

Referred to as ATU or Aerobic Treatment Unit, this specific septic tank system utilizes an electric pump for pumping oxygen into the septic tank. The presence of oxygen allows aerobic microbes to prosper within the septic tank. This process results in the biodegradation of the waste in the septic tank.

Typically, this type of sewage tank is usually built in locations near surface water or where there are hostile soil characteristics. It should be emphasized that maintaining this type of septic tank system can be quite expensive, because it demands ongoing maintenance treatments.

Recirculating Sand Filter Septic Tank System

This septic tank system utilizes sand filtration for the treatment and recirculation of wastewater. To work efficiently, this system requires the installation of electricity. When compared to various sewage tanks, the installation and maintenance of this system tends to be relatively expensive.

Keyport is a borough in northern Monmouth County, in the U.S. state of New Jersey. A waterfront community located on the Raritan Bay in the Raritan Valley region, the borough is a commuter town of New York City in the New York metropolitan area. As of the 2020 United States census, the borough's population was 7,204, a decrease of 36 (−0.5%) from the 2010 census count of 7,240, which in turn reflected reflected a decline of 328 (−4.3%) from the 7,568 counted in the 2000 census. Keyport's nickname is the "Pearl of the Bayshore" or the "Gateway to the Bayshore".
